Catalogue Essay
The F.P. Journe Élégante was officially launched in 2014, revolutionizing the concept of quartz movements. The development of the Élégante's electro-mechanical movement spanned eight years, showcasing the brand's commitment to innovation.
Available in both 40mm and 48mm sizes, the Élégante is crafted from platinum, pink gold, titanium, and Titalyt, with select models featuring diamond settings, enamel panels, or precious stones.
Powered by the electro-mechanical calibre 1210, the watch “hibernates” after 35 minutes of inactivity to conserve battery life, pausing the movement of the hands. When the watch is moved again, a small motion detector located at 4 o’clock “awakens” it, allowing the hands to be readjusted to the correct time. The translucent white dial features black Arabic numerals and a chemin de fer outer ring, entirely made with Super-LumiNova for full luminescence in darkness, resulting in a mesmerizing electric blue glow.
This sought-after Élégante features a light and robust 48mm titanium case that is suitable for everyday wear. Preserved in "like-new" condition, the watch is complete with its guarantee and presentation box.

F.P. Journe
Swiss | 1999Founded by watchmaker François-Paul Journe in 1999, the F.P. Journe brand is relatively young, but already is as highly regarded by collectors as many distinguished manufacturers with centuries-old heritage. In the minds of the world's savviest collectors, Journe is producing some of the finest wristwatches the market has ever seen. Mastering his craft from restoring historical timepieces, he was the first to create a wristwatch incorporating two escapements that benefit from the phenomenon of resonance — the Chronomètre à Résonance.
Key models include the Résonance, tourbillon wristwatches incorporating a remontoir and the limited edition Vagabondage series. Especially sought-after are his earliest "souscription" watches, made in 1999.
